微波原位灭活联合病灶内刮除术治疗长骨非典型软骨肿瘤的疗效分析  

Analysis of the efficacy of microwave in situ inactivation combined with intralesional curettage in the treatment of atypical cartilaginous tumors

摘  要:目的探讨微波原位灭活联合病灶内刮除术治疗长骨非典型软骨肿瘤的的临床疗效。方法回顾分析2014年4月至2019年8月在我院治疗的19例四肢长骨非典型软骨肿瘤患者资料、术前准备、手术技术、术后随访及并发症情况。结果截止2024年1月,本组19例随访38~116个月,平均74个月。1例术后8个月复发,术后38个月死于肺转移。1例术后4个月手术部位骨折。除去1例死亡者,其余18例的骨骼肌肉系统肿瘤协会(musculoskeletal tumor society,MSTS)评分为20~30分(67%~100%),平均27分(90%)。结论微波原位灭活联合病灶内刮除术治疗长骨非典型软骨肿瘤复发率低,并发症发生率低,肢体功能良好,临床疗效满意。Objective To investigate the clinical efficacy of microwave in situ inactivation combined with intralesional curettage in the treatment of atypical cartilaginous tumors.Methods Preoperative preparation,surgical techniques,postoperative follow-up and complications of 19 patients with atypical cartilage tumors of the long bones of the limbs treated in our hospital from April 2014 to August 2019 were retrospectively analyzed.Results As of January 2024,patients in this group were followed up for 38-116 months,with an average of 74 months.One patient experienced recurrence 8 months after surgery and died of lung metastasis 38 months after surgery.One patient suffered a surgical site fracture 4 months after surgery.Except for one deceased patient,the MSTS scores of the other 18 patients were 20-30 points(67%-100%),with an average of 27 points(90%).Conclusions Microwave in situ inactivation combined with intralesional scraping surgery has low recurrence rate,low incidence of complications,good limb function,and satisfactory clinical efficacy for the treatment of atypical cartilage tumors of long bones.
